Don't open forms sent unsolicited, and never, ever submit sensitive information—login credentials, bank account numbers, etc.—via Google Forms. (Google displays this warning on the form itself.
In Google Forms, Gemini can automatically summarize responses once at least three people have responded. This feature will be available on June 26th and will initially only be available in English.
